Digital Gold Series Detector with Regulating Photocell
Please note that UltraLite versions of these detectors (suffix CWL7) do not offer MLS functionality and cannot be connected using MLS cable.
Only suitably qualified personnel should install this equipment.
The Digital Gold is a high-performance, communicating presence detector which can be used as part of a full Ex-Or MLS Digital Managed Lighting System or as a stand-alone unit. The MLS2421D detector is equipped with a regulating photocell to control digital DSI or DALI ballasts (when using the detector’s Digital Output) and a volt-free output for control of non-dimmable lighting loads. Digital Gold incorporates Ex-Or’s OneSwitch Dimming, local manual operation of any controlled lighting load.
Location
This is an extremely sensitive movement detector; it is essential therefore that it be installed on a rigid surface that will not itself be subject to movement or vibration.
Please note that this detector is not recommended for applications where there are large surface areas of metal, e.g. metal ceiling or floor tiles, as unpredictable sensitivity may result.
The units are graded according to four variations in operating frequency. Each type can be identified by different colour-coding on the detector label and carton. For reliable operation it is essential that units of the same colour code do not occupy adjacent positions in open-plan areas or in adjoining rooms (see below).

Note: Should you need to order additional detectors for an existing installation and need specific colour-coded detectors, please add the following suffixes to the part number: Y = Yellow, B= Blue, G= Green, R = Red. (There is normally no need to specify the colour codes as orders are dispatched with a suitable colour-code mix.)
Fixing
MLS2421DSM/DALISM - The housing may be secured to a hard surface or a BESA box. The unit fits into the housing with a simple bayonet action.
MLS2421DF/DALIF - Depth required behind ceiling: 62mm from front flange plus an allowance for the minimum bend radius of the cable. Sinking box fits into a 89mm diameter hole in ceiling tile or plasterboard ceiling. To avoid damage to ceiling tile, do not overtighten. No access above the ceiling is necessary.
Please note:Do not position this product on a pitch narrower than 5m.
Do not mount within 0.25m of a luminaire.

Electrical Connections
These Digital Gold detectors should be connected in accordance with the diagrams below. Both the Digital Output and MLS connections are polarity-free however other MLS products require that polarity be maintained. The MLS cable should be mains-rated, unscreened, twisted pair of at least 1.5mm CSA. For further information please refer to Wiring Application Guide AN4001. Please note that UltraLite versions of these detectors (suffix CWL7) do
not offer MLS functionality and cannot be connected using MLS cable.
These detectors are designed to control up to 25 DSI or DALI luminaires, a switched load of up to 6 Amps or a combination of the two. When controlling DSI or DALI ballasts the ballast type must not be mixed. The DSI or DALI input terminals on the ballasts should be connected in parallel with each other and to the Polarity-Free Digital Output terminals on the rear of the detector. Each DSI or DALI luminaire is controlled completely by its digital input and therefore would normally have a permanent power supply. Turning the power off to some lights within a control circuit will not have affect the operation of those lights that remain powered up and under the control of the detector.
When switching via the volt-free output multiple detectors may be connected in parallel provided the controlled load does not exceed 6 Amps. If digital ballasts are also being controlled the digital outputs from each detector must not be mixed even if they are of the same type.
